2005 Arizona Revised Statutes - Revised Statutes §41-192.01  Authorizing Arizona power authority to employ legal counsel for certain purposes

The Arizona power authority shall also be exempt from the provisions of this article to the extent that it may employ legal counsel to represent it before any federal agency and before any federal court and in matters incidental to any proceeding before any such federal agency or court.
